intestinale

intestinal

adjective een-teh-stee-NAH-leh Rare

Usage Note

Intestinale follows the single-form adjective pattern in Italian — it does not change for gender, only for number (intestinali in plural). It is a clinical term, common in medical contexts such as flora intestinale (gut flora) and disturbi intestinali (digestive disorders).

Examples

"Ha un problema intestinale cronico."

Natural Translation

She has a chronic intestinal problem.
